如何安全配置指定VPN端口以提升网络通信效率与安全性

hjs7784 2026-02-03 翻墙加速器 2 0

在现代企业网络架构中,虚拟私人网络(VPN)已成为远程办公、分支机构互联和数据加密传输的核心技术,许多网络工程师在部署或优化VPN服务时,常常忽略一个关键细节——端口的选择与配置,正确设置指定的VPN端口不仅能够显著提升网络性能,还能有效规避潜在的安全风险,本文将深入探讨为何需要指定VPN端口、常见协议对应的默认端口、配置注意事项以及最佳实践建议。

为什么要“指定”VPN端口?默认情况下,大多数VPN协议会使用特定的端口号,例如OpenVPN默认使用UDP 1194,IPsec/L2TP通常依赖UDP 500和UDP 1701,而WireGuard则常使用UDP 51820,虽然这些默认值便于快速部署,但在复杂网络环境中,它们可能引发冲突、被恶意扫描工具识别,甚至成为攻击目标,通过手动指定非标准端口,可以实现以下优势:

  1. 增强安全性:攻击者往往利用已知的默认端口发起探测和入侵(如暴力破解、DDoS),将端口改为随机但固定的自定义端口(如UDP 33333),可有效降低被自动化脚本发现的概率。

  2. 避免端口冲突:在多服务共存的服务器上,若多个应用都尝试占用同一默认端口(如OpenVPN和另一个服务都试图绑定UDP 1194),会导致服务启动失败,通过显式指定唯一端口,可避免此类问题。

  3. 符合合规要求:部分行业法规(如GDPR、等保2.0)要求对网络服务进行最小化暴露控制,仅开放必要端口并限制其范围,有助于满足审计要求。

接下来是如何配置指定端口,以OpenVPN为例,只需在服务器配置文件(如server.conf)中添加一行:

port 33333
proto udp

然后重启服务即可生效,对于客户端,也需同步更新连接参数,如果是基于云平台(如AWS、Azure)部署,还需在安全组或防火墙规则中放行该端口,否则即使服务端口配置正确也无法建立连接。

值得注意的是,选择端口号时应遵循以下原则:

  • 避免使用1–1023之间的知名端口(如HTTP的80、SSH的22),以防系统冲突;
  • 建议使用1024–65535范围内的随机数,确保唯一性;
  • 若部署在公共网络,务必配合IP白名单、证书认证和双因素验证(2FA)等机制,防止未授权访问。

还应考虑网络中间设备(如NAT网关、负载均衡器)是否支持自定义端口转发,有些老旧设备可能无法正确处理非标准端口流量,导致连接中断,在生产环境部署前,应在测试环境中充分验证端口连通性和稳定性。

推荐结合日志监控和入侵检测系统(IDS)来跟踪异常连接行为,使用fail2ban自动封禁频繁尝试连接指定端口的IP地址,进一步强化防御能力。

合理指定并管理VPN端口是网络工程中的重要环节,它不仅是技术细节,更是安全策略的一部分,作为网络工程师,我们应当从“开箱即用”的思维转向“按需定制”的实践,让每一条网络链路都既高效又可靠。

如何安全配置指定VPN端口以提升网络通信效率与安全性